Google Wallet Expands Features with Custom Passes

01 Apr 2025

In an increasingly digital world, the need for a convenient and efficient way to manage various cards and passes has become imperative. As a leader in the digital wallet space, Google Wallet has consistently innovated to meet this demand. Among its many features, a recently highlighted aspect of the app is its ability to create custom passes, a boon for users managing unique items that lack traditional barcodes or QR codes.

Enhancing Convenience

With the ongoing shift towards digital solutions, the inclusion of custom passes in Google Wallet signifies a substantial enhancement in user convenience. Traditionally, digital wallets focused on storing items easily scannable by digital means such as tickets or membership cards. However, the acknowledgment that items such as vehicle registrations and insurance cards are also integral to one's digital identity prompted Google Wallet to expand its offerings.

The process of storing these non-standard items is seamless, allowing users to enjoy the same ease of access and security that they do with other digital storage. Custom passes can be visually designed to fit the user's needs while remaining effortlessly integrated within the app's existing infrastructure. This is a critical feature where Google Wallet offers an upper hand over its competitors, such as Apple Wallet and Samsung Wallet, which may not support such bespoke storage solutions.
